§ 33-22-18 — Mergers and consolidations

Text
(a)A farmers' mutual fire insurance company may not merge or consolidate with any stock insurer.
(b)A farmers' mutual fire insurance company may merge or consolidate with another farmers' mutual fire insurance company or merge with a domestic mutual insurer in the manner provided in section twenty-eight, article five of this chapter for the merger or consolidation of other types of domestic mutual insurers.

Legislative History
1996 Reg. Sess., HB4112; 1992 Reg. Sess., HB4666; 1957 Reg. Sess., HB126
